You might think you are being kind, but that’s not really the case.
When you say “yes” even though you want to say “no,” it isn’t truly an act of service. Instead, it can become a way to protect yourself, build a certain image, or create a sense that others owe you something.
This kind of “Selfish Yes” can slowly damage your relationships. It creates a gap between your true self and the version you show to others.
